United Kingdom (UK) Glass Fiber ÂÂÂ market currently, in 2023, has witnessed an HHI of 1037, Which has decreased slightly as compared to the HHI of 3845 in 2017. The market is moving towards highly competitive. Herfindahl index measures the competitiveness of exporting countries. The range lies from 0 to 10000, where a lower index number represents a larger number of players or exporting countries in the market while a large index number means fewer numbers of players or countries exporting in the market.
The United Kingdom (UK) glass fiber market is experiencing steady growth driven by the increasing demand from various industries such as construction, automotive, aerospace, and wind energy. Glass fiber is widely used in the UK for applications such as reinforcement in composites, insulation, and structural components due to its lightweight, high strength, and corrosion-resistant properties. The construction sector is a major consumer of glass fiber in the UK, particularly in the development of infrastructure projects and building renovations. Additionally, the automotive industry in the UK is increasingly incorporating glass fiber composites in vehicles to reduce weight and improve fuel efficiency. With a focus on sustainability and innovation, the UK glass fiber market is expected to continue its growth trajectory in the coming years.

In the United Kingdom (UK) Glass Fiber Market, challenges primarily stem from increasing competition from alternative materials like carbon fiber and aramid fiber, which offer higher strength-to-weight ratios. Another challenge is the fluctuating prices of raw materials and energy, impacting the production costs for glass fiber manufacturers. Regulatory pressures related to environmental concerns and waste management also pose challenges, requiring companies to invest in sustainable practices and compliance measures. Additionally, the market faces issues with product commoditization and the need for continuous innovation to differentiate products and stay competitive. Overall, navigating these challenges requires strategic planning, technological advancements, and a strong focus on sustainability to maintain growth and profitability in the UK glass fiber market.
